Output 3683a75a826ea40f3defc82751dc07f7e8e806212bb42e1d8d169ca96f675044:1

value
29843039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7531e918c87bc434cdaebcfdea744aa0cff1004d OP_EQUAL
address
3CNgmqFFYrJCCdtS17G9EqmMNGU2SEM5Xv
transaction
3683a75a826ea40f3defc82751dc07f7e8e806212bb42e1d8d169ca96f675044
spent
true